The video discusses the economic implications of Brexit, highlighting the need for potential policy support if recovery stalls. It covers the decision to maintain interest rates and the market's reaction, including the Footsie and cable rate movements. Experts debate the challenges faced by central banks in a low growth, low inflation environment, emphasizing the importance of policy insurance and the role of fiscal policy.
